Michael Schumacher’s son Mick to race for Haas in Formula 1 next year

The Schumacher name will return to Formula 1 next season with Mick, son of Ferrari great and seven-times world champion Michael, announced as a race driver for the US-owned Haas team.
Key points:
- Mick Schumacher is currently leading the Formula 2 championship
- He’ll be in the car next week with Haas slotting him in for first practice at the season-ending Abu Dhabi Grand Prix
- Michael has not been seen in public since suffering severe head injuries in a skiing accident in the French Alps in 2013
The 21-year-old German, who has signed a multi-year agreement, is leading the Formula 2 championship ahead of this weekend’s finale at Bahrain’s Sakhir circuit.
